The rising Ghanaian centre-back is set to play a key role as Swiss giants FC Basel prepare for a crunch Champions League qualifier that could decide their fate in Europe’s elite club competition.



With pressure mounting, Adjetey says the entire squad is locked in and laser-focused on one thing which is booking a spot in the Champions League group stages.



“For me, it’s a great honor to play in the Champions League. We will play a play-off. I just pray we get the win and then we can fit in [group phase].”



Since arriving at Basel, Adjetey has become a fan favorite, admired for his energy and fearless style in defence. Now, with a ticket to Europe’s grandest tournament up for grabs, the 21-year-old is eager to take center stage.



“But for me to play in the Champions League is a very great honour,” he added. “I always watch Champions League.”



For Adjetey, this is more than just a club ambition, it’s a chance to fly the Ghanaian flag high on the biggest stage.
